Video Clip Streaming: Optimizing for Performance and User Experience
Delivering a seamless video clip requires meticulous planning to ensure excellent usability and a engaging user journey . Aspects such as quality selection, playback techniques, and content delivery networks all exert a crucial part in preventing negative user pauses . Employing adaptive bitrate technology, which dynamically adjusts the content quality based on the viewer's internet speed , is essential for a consistent and enjoyable viewing session . Furthermore, server caching and CDNs alleviate latency and improve overall streaming effectiveness .
